Transaction 245246ac07adee1d72bc44f08f663aba9aecdbde421156a05d048140fc69d2c4
1 Input
2 Outputs
- 245246ac07adee1d72bc44f08f663aba9aecdbde421156a05d048140fc69d2c4:0
- 245246ac07adee1d72bc44f08f663aba9aecdbde421156a05d048140fc69d2c4:1
value 298282
address 18hLVcc1R4Pd4tkcCeDzYj5GTcztEEvw4R
value 589363
address 3LeoeEmcG7LyJ3C2tRCnETE1tsMP2L3Voc